In the presence of diethylzinc as a stoichiometric reductant, Ni(acac) 2 functions as an efficient precatalyst for the reductive aldol cyclization of alpha,beta-unsaturated carbonyl compounds tethered to a ketone electrophile through an amide or an ester linkage. The reactions are tolerant of a wide range of substitution at both alpha,beta-unsaturated carbonyl and ketone components and proceed smoothly

catalytically introduce deuterium in synthetically useful yields ortho to a carboxylic acid directing group on arenes typically requires D2 or high catalyst loadings, which makes using these approaches cost prohibitive for large-scale synthesis (equipment and reagent costs respectively). Herein, we present a simplified approach using low catalyst loadings of cationic RhIII and D2O as both deuterium source and solvent
